自jdk 9.0版本,好像有较大的改动。8.0算是比较老的版本,由于种种适配问题,该版本仍会用到。
1 下载
进入jdk 8的官方下载页面https://www.oracle.com/java/technologies/javase/javase-jdk8-downloads.html,下载得到jdk-8u261-windows-x64.exe文件。
2 安装
双击jdk-8u261-windows-x64.exe,安装程序可顺次完成jdk的安装、jre的安装。
jdk安装时直接选择安装目录完成安装即可;jre安装需先在指定目录下新建一个文件夹(如命名为jre1.8.0_261),安装时选择该目录,完成安装。
3 配置环境变量
为了便于操作系统对jdk和jre进行调用,因此这里进行环境变量的配置(若无需系统使用,也可不必配置)。
右键‘此电脑’ -> 属性 -> 高级系统设置 -> 环境变量。上面是用户变量,下面是系统变量。用户变量配置后仅对当前用户有效,系统变量配置后会对所用用户有效。这里仅对用户变量进行配置:
jdk根目录:JAVA_HOME = D:\Program Files\Java\jdk1.8.0_261
jdk工具路径:PATH = %JAVA_HOME%\bin
jdk类库路径:CLASSPATH = .;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ar
(注:1.CLASSPATH值的最前面有个'.;',代表当前目录。 2.jre无需配置环境变量,安装好后系统可直接找到。)
4 测试
A. 打开cmd查看版本号:
javac –version 看是否显示jdk版本号1.8.0_261。
java –version 看是否正显示jre版本号1.8.0_261。
B.编译运行一个java程序:
新建一个txt文件,命名为Test.java,记事本打开写入如下程序:
public class Test{
public static void main(String args[]){
System.out.println("Hello 123.");
}
}
cmd进入程序文件所在目录,
javac Test.java ——编译生成字节码文件。
java Test ——执行输出'Hello 123.'